#dc8bd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c8bd0 is composed of 86.3% red, 54.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.8% magenta, 5.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 308.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 70.4%. #dc8bd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b917a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#dc8bd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c8bd0 has RGB values of R:220, G:139,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.05,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14453712.

Shades and Tints of #dc8bd0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fcf4fb is the lightest one.
